E-COM-NET
首页
在线工具
Layui镜像站
SUI文档
联系我们
推荐频道
Java
PHP
C++
C
C#
Python
Ruby
go语言
Scala
Servlet
Vue
MySQL
NoSQL
Redis
CSS
Oracle
SQL Server
DB2
HBase
Http
HTML5
Spring
Ajax
Jquery
JavaScript
Json
XML
NodeJs
mybatis
Hibernate
算法
设计模式
shell
数据结构
大数据
JS
消息中间件
正则表达式
Tomcat
SQL
Nginx
Shiro
Maven
Linux
HTTP2
http2
相关协议详解(express中开启
http2
流程)
最近想玩点新花样,所以就想搞下
http2
,之前公司也有搞过go语言的,一直对https和
http2
比较好奇,就锤了下。
机智的皮卡丘
·
2017-11-06 18:34
nodejs
http
express
阿里Java面试题,你的水准会不会被刷掉?
3、
HTTP2
.0、thrift。4、测试职位问的线程安全和非线程安全。5、面试电话沟通可能先让自我介绍。6、分布式事务一致性。7、nio的底层实现。
web前端开发小姐姐
·
2017-11-03 13:08
java
程序员
编程
代码
阿里巴巴Java面试题锦集
4、
HTTP2
.0、thrift。5、面试电话沟通可能先让自我介绍。6、分布式事务一致性。7、nio的底层实现。8、jvm基础是必问的,jvmGC原理,JVM怎么回收内存。9、Java是什么。
haiyi0218
·
2017-11-01 21:22
Node.js学习教程之HTTP/2服务器推送【译】
前言最近Node.jsv8.4+版本发布带来了体验版的HTTP/2,你可以自己通过设置参数--expose-
http2
启动。
Jin
·
2017-10-31 11:16
既然有http 请求,为什么还要用rpc(dubbo接口)调用?
所谓的效率优势是针对http1.1协议来讲的,
http2
.0协议已经优化编码效率问题,像grpc这种rpc库使用的就是
http2
.0协议。这么来说吧http容器的性能测
有没有人告诉你
·
2017-10-23 10:10
实现基于FQDN虚拟主机
实现基于FQDN虚拟主机环境:该实验的环境是在centos6上进行的,http的版本为2.2步骤一:安装
http2
.2直接使用yum命令安装即可步骤二:在/app目录下准备好存放网站主页的目录site1
咏雪
·
2017-10-21 20:42
linux
http
实验-------basic认证配置
AuthName"String“提示信息AuthUserFile"/etc/httpd/conf.d/.htusers"存放用户的文件(利用htpasswd生成,下面有示例)Requireuserhttp1
http2
lc01081314
·
2017-10-19 20:57
认证
basic
WireShark学习之抓取和分析HTTP数据包
1.设置过滤条件-指定网络协议
http2
.打开Chrome浏览器输入网址-在浏览器输入https://sspai.com/post/302923.在抓获得包中得到两个数据包,分别是HTTP请求以及HTTP
SwaggerAnn
·
2017-10-19 16:51
wireshark抓包分析
CXF调用webservices
org.apache.cxfcxf-rt-frontend-jaxws2.3.2org.apache.cxfcxf-rt-transports-
http2
.3.2二、实现步骤(一)调用webservice
skycb
·
2017-10-16 21:00
CXF发布webservice
阅读更多cxf发布服务第一步在pom.xml里引入相应jar包org.apache.cxfcxf-rt-frontend-jaxws2.3.2org.apache.cxfcxf-rt-transports-
http2
.3.2
skycb
·
2017-10-16 21:00
http2
.4配置和编译
1.新特性(1)MPM支持运行为DSO机制;以模块形式按需加载(2)eventMPM生产环境可用(3)异步读写机制(4)支持每模块及每目录的单独日志级别定义(5)每请求相关的专用配置(6)增强版的表达式分析式(7)毫秒级持久连接时长定义(8)基于FQDN的虚拟主机不需要NameVirutalHost指令(9)新指令,AllowOverrideList(10)支持用户自定义变量
尛尛大尹
·
2017-10-13 10:24
在CentOS6上编译安装
http2
.4
httpd与aprAPR(ApacheportableRun-timelibraries,Apache可移植运行库)主要为上层的应用程序提供一个可以跨越多操作系统平台使用的底层支持接口库。在早期的Apache版本中,应用程序本身必须能够处理各种具体操作系统平台的细节,并针对不同的平台调用不同的处理函数。随着Apache的进一步开发,Apache组织决定将这些通用的函数独立出来并发展成为一个新的项目
Eumenides_s
·
2017-10-02 16:35
CentOS6
httpd2.4
Linux
学习
在CentOS6上编译安装
http2
.4
个人博客地址:http://www.pojun.tech/欢迎访问httpd与apr APR(ApacheportableRun-timelibraries,Apache可移植运行库)主要为上层的应用程序提供一个可以跨越多操作系统平台使用的底层支持接口库。在早期的Apache版本中,应用程序本身必须能够处理各种具体操作系统平台的细节,并针对不同的平台调用不同的处理函数。 随着Apache的进一
eumenides_s
·
2017-10-02 16:00
linux
Go1.9不使用
http2
提高http传输效率
内部应用对外提供httpAPI,QPS提不上去,于是对接口进行了改造,将短链接改成长连接,在长连接上做数据交互.QPS有了显著提高,代码片段.内部实现是自定义解析http的,类似于fasthttp的方法,需要时解析,这里是用标准库的方法做的小实例packagemainimport("bufio""io""log""net""net/http""os""os/signal""time")funcma
JieLinDee
·
2017-09-30 13:29
Golang
Debug记录:vCenter6.5突然不能访问并报错“503 Service Unavailable”
vCenter6.5对自己心爱的数据中心进行管理的时候,不知某一时刻突然在界面上出现了如下画面:503ServiceUnavailable(Failedtoconnecttoendpoint:[N7Vmacore4
Http2
0NamedPipeServiceSpecE
桌面虚拟化
·
2017-09-29 12:39
debug
vCenter
vSphere
Web性能优化与
Http2
如今,互联网上的内容越来越丰富,过去几年时间,一个页面产生请求和整个大小都一直增长,这个趋势还会一直保持,对页面性能优化也要马不停蹄。一个页面,会经历过加载资源,执行脚本,渲染界面的过程。我们知道,100ms对于计算机来说,可以干很多事情了,但是对于网络请求,可能一次RTT就没了。因此,页面加载对于Web性能是重中之重。加载的快慢可以总结成受两个因素影响:阻塞与延迟。1、阻塞。浏览器在解析到脚本时
gb4215287
·
2017-09-28 09:26
webservice
[记录]
http2
.0无法回退到http1.1
http2
.0在图片等加载上面比http1.1快很多,因此,换到了
http2
.0。
青菜
·
2017-09-27 00:00
nginx
http-2
无标题文章
背景这篇文档会从技术和协议层面来介绍
http2
。文档起源于2014年4月我在斯德哥尔摩做了一次相关的演讲,在那之后我对演讲内容的细节进行了一些解释和补充,从而写出了这篇文档。
九尾喵的薛定谔
·
2017-09-18 11:29
du命令的使用
du-sh*|sort-hr1.5Gsky9896647Mskyboy26Multrax.txt26M20151104ultrax.txt348Kcacti_nginx.doc20Kzabbix20Kys
http2
0Kftpuser16Klost
sky9890
·
2017-09-14 13:06
命令
linux
du
Linux运维与云计算
认识 HTTP/2
HTTP/2的基本概念
http2
和现有的URI结构相同,在使用上没什么区别二进制-
http2
是一个二进制协议,不同于HTTP1
dotview
·
2017-09-11 14:08
评多多2017提前批前端笔试题
#几个重要的考点:1、
HTTP2
.0的新技术:多路复用、流量控制、客户拖拽、服务器推送、websocket、协商和TLS义务化2、HTTP的状态码(具体):400:服务器不理解语法,客户端请求语法错误304
白慕群
·
2017-09-09 00:00
各大公司面试题
http1.0,http1.1和
http2
.0的区别
HTTP1.0HTTP1.1主要区别长连接HTTP1.0需要使用keep-alive参数来告知服务器端要建立一个长连接,而HTTP1.1默认支持长连接。HTTP是基于TCP/IP协议的,创建一个TCP连接是需要经过三次握手的,有一定的开销,如果每次通讯都要重新建立连接的话,对性能有影响。因此最好能维持一个长连接,可以用个长连接来发多个请求。节约带宽HTTP1.1支持只发送header信息(不带任何
Taxing祥
·
2017-09-04 21:37
http
springboot+undertow+http+https+
http2
一、springboot使用undowtow替换tomcat1、首先修改springboot的配置文件web.xml,找到tomcat的依赖并解除,再增加undertow的依赖org.springframework.bootspring-boot-starter-weborg.springframework.bootspring-boot-starter-tomcatorg.springframe
julien71
·
2017-08-31 08:40
把你的网站升级成HTTP/2
在开启
http2
的过程中,踩了很多的坑,同时也一一的解决了,在此分享给需要的朋友们。
会说话的鱼
·
2017-08-30 00:00
http-2
nginx
HTTP基础知识总结
关于HTTP,主要有以下知识点:1.弄清楚概念之间的关系:HTTP、HTTPS、
HTTP2
、SPDY、SSL/TLS2.HTTPHeader的作用3.证书
chwnpp2
·
2017-08-29 10:35
App开发
http协议以及有关其的知识一览
http协议有http0.9,http1.0,http1.1和
http2
三个版本,但是现在浏览器使用的是http1.1的标准,本篇文章着重介绍关于http1.1的版本,同时穿插了解一下
http2
的一些新特性
一现_
·
2017-08-29 00:51
HTTP协议详解及http1.0与http1.1
http2
.0的区别
HTTP协议介绍http(超文本传输协议)是一个属于应用层的面向对象的协议,由于其简捷、快速的方式,适用于分布式超媒体信息系统。特点:(1)支持客户/服务器模式。HTTP是一个客户端和服务器端请求和应答的标准(TCP)。客户端是终端用户,服务器端是网站。通过使用Web浏览器、网络爬虫或者其它的工具,客户端发起一个到服务器上指定端口(默认端口为80)的HTTP请求。称这个客户端叫用户代理。服务器则在
滴巴戈
·
2017-08-18 11:00
【Android 开源系列】之网络请求框架
开源系列】之图片加载框架Retrofit-Star23251Square开源的Android和Java的REST风格请求库.OkHttp-Star21822一个Http与Http/2的客户端特性:支持
HTTP2
At攻城狮
·
2017-08-18 10:38
【实习总结】从网络性能优化历程看
HTTP2
.0 多路复用
以前我们谈性能优化,关键指标是页面PLC(加载时间),简单的定义就是:浏览器中的加载旋转图标停止时间。而当前,我们构建的不再是一个网页而是一个动态、交互的应用。现在我们来看看网络性能在其优化历程中是如何一步步的提高的。先聊一聊"样式在上,脚本在下"的最佳实践为什么"样式在上,脚本在下"是最佳实践?要回答这个问题,我们得首先回顾一下浏览器的架构,了解解析、布局和脚本之间如何相互配合在屏幕上绘制出像素
whistlem
·
2017-08-18 00:00
http-2
http
Okhttp对
http2
的支持简单分析
在《Okhttp之RealConnection建立链接简单分析》一文中简单的分析了RealConnection的connect方法的作用:打开一个TCP链接或者打开一个隧道链接,在打开tcp链接之后就调用establishProtocol,本篇主要是对此方法来进行分析:*/privatevoidestablishProtocol(ConnectionSpecSelectorconnectionSp
chunqiuwei
·
2017-08-04 18:08
Okhttp
OKhttp源码分析
非加密
http2
.0
客户端okhttp/3.4.1
http2
.0协议本身并不要求基于https,但是浏览器,服务器都要求
http2
.0overhttps,毕竟https是大势所趋嘛。
六月看海
·
2017-08-02 20:38
http2.0
okhttp
nginx
HTTP1.0、HTTP1.1和
HTTP2
.0的区别
延迟:浏览器阻塞(HOLblocking):浏览器会因为一些原因阻塞请求。浏览器对于同一个域名,同时只能有4个连接(这个根据浏览器内核不同可能会有所差异),超过浏览器最大连接数限制,后续请求就会被阻塞。DNS查询(DNSLookup):浏览器需要知道目标服务器的IP才能建立连接。将域名解析为IP的这个系统就是DNS。这个通常可以利用DNS缓存结果来达到减少这个时间的目的。建立连接(Initialc
NullPointerExcept
·
2017-08-02 09:52
JAVA
WEB开发
3.网站升级
HTTP2
与强制HTTPS
nginx升级1.12开启
HTTP2
最近把网站升级到了HTTPS,之后还将把当前一些应用的WebSocket连接升级为WSS连接,以安全地传输消息。
四爷在此
·
2017-07-29 23:09
Android 网络编程 - OkHttp源码解析
OkHttp是一个精巧的网络请求库,有以下优点:支持
http2
,对一台机器的所有请求共享同一个socket内置连接池,支持连接复用,减少延迟支持透明的gzip压缩响应体通过缓存避免重复的请求请求失败时自动重试主机的其他
JohanMan
·
2017-07-27 11:13
Android
源码分析
网络编程
基于Python Hyper实现
Http2
的multipart/form-data数据上传
Http/2虽然推出已经不短了,但目前整体的使用率并不高,对应的支持库也并不理想,目前主要的支持库可以参考:https://github.com/
http2
/
http2
-spec/wiki/Implementations
EddyLiu2017
·
2017-07-25 16:58
iconfont实践小结
之前写了一篇关于雪碧图的博文,评论里有说用
http2
、或用SVG也有说用图标字体代替,大家知识面是挺广,但深入了解技术点的似乎却不多,否则不会有雪碧图过时无用,用
http2
或图标字体取代就好了的想法;
http2
wteamxq
·
2017-07-22 00:00
css
iconfont
gulp
Wireshark解密http/2包
本文用于wireshark解密web浏览器访问http/2网站Chrome自带分析http/2功能在Chrome浏览器地址输入chrome://net-internals/#
http2
进入即可,会显示当前活跃的
rogerxfederer
·
2017-07-20 14:12
iOS之网络请求NSURLSession剖析
2013年的WWDC大会上,苹果推出了NSURLSession,对FoundationURL加载系统进行了彻底的重构,提供了更丰富的API来处理网络请求,如:支持
http2
.0协议、直接把数据下载到磁盘
飞鱼湾
·
2017-07-20 09:40
gRPC-rs:从 C 到 Rust
gRPC是Google推出的基于
HTTP2
的开源RPC框架,希望通过它使得各种微服务之间拥有统一的RPC基础设施。
tidb_pingcap
·
2017-07-19 11:46
gRPC-rs:从 C 到 Rust
gRPC是Google推出的基于[
HTTP2
]的开源RPC框架,希望通过它使得各种微服务之间拥有统一的RPC基础设施。
PingCAP
·
2017-07-19 00:00
github
HTTP协议知多少-关于http1.x、
http2
、SPDY的相关知识
作为网站开发的基础协议,我们知道浏览器上都有输出http这四个字母,这意味着什么呢?这就是最基础的HTTP协议。逐浪君今天为各位大人准备了一些HTTP技术的知识,来和大家分享。以下图为例:这一个加载界面,至少用到了http/1.1、SPDY、Http/2(简称h2)三种浏览器技术。先说HTTP/1.1:HTTP1.1(HypertextTransferProtocolVersion1.1)超文本传
zoomlaziti
·
2017-07-17 16:32
http协议
spdy
浏览器
逐浪CMS
最新swoole视频
Swoole内置了Http/WebSocket服务器端/客户端、
Http2
.0服务器端。除了异步IO的支
phpilove
·
2017-07-12 14:03
Nginx/Openresty中启用
http2
支持的方法教程
本文主要给大家介绍了关于Nginx/Openresty启用
http2
支持的相关内容,在开始介绍之前,我们先来看一看什么是
http2
。
andy zhang
·
2017-07-04 14:43
安装curl支持
http2
.0的步骤 及ng
http2
安装 ng
http2
的python模组
python没有
http2
.0的支持组件,查到ng
http2
有做一个python的module,curl支持
http2
就是使用ng
http2
这个第三方工具安装ng
http2
安装ng
http2
的python
Candyabc
·
2017-06-30 09:57
python
web
配置 Apache 服务器禁止所有非法域名 访问自己的服务器
1、
http2
.4.1以前:第一种直接拒绝访问打开httpd.conf文件,将一下配置追加到文件最后。
Window2016
·
2017-06-27 09:00
linux安装两个apache
先正常的安装一个apache到/usr/local/httpd复制一份到/usr/local/httpd2修改
http2
/conf/httpd.conf中所有目录中含有httpd路径修改为httpd2,
I_T_T_I
·
2017-06-20 11:59
服务器
http那些事:http\
http2
\https
http简介HTTP协议是HyperTextTransferProtocol(超文本传输协议)的缩写,是用于从万维网(WWW:WorldWideWeb)服务器传输超文本到本地浏览器的传送协议。。HTTP是一个基于TCP/IP通信协议来传递数据(HTML文件,图片文件,查询结果等)。http工作原理和headersHTTP协议工作于客户端-服务端架构为上。浏览器作为HTTP客户端通过URL向HTTP
caoweiju
·
2017-06-12 00:00
http
https
http-2
http首部
在mac下安装Yaf全记录
免得做无用功如果你的mac自带php版本小于5.5请安装新版本php比如5.6配置好你的apache或者nginx,确保网络服务正常这里通过brew安装php-5.6brewinstall—with-
http2
4
Npcccccc
·
2017-06-08 13:48
php
苹果电脑
web前端工程化
React、Angular2、Vue2逐步三分天下,Webpack+Babel+ES6模式如日中天,PostCSS大有取代SASS、LESS、Stylus的趋势,还有
HTTP2
、WebComponents
aaa333qwe
·
2017-06-07 16:03
精选博客
前端开发相关名词
HTTP/2.0 中英文对照
超文本传输协议版本2IETF
HTTP2
草案(draft-ietf-httpbis-
http2
-13)摘要本规范描述了一种优化的超文本传输协议(HTTP)。
Modest
·
2017-06-07 03:00
http2
上一页
41
42
43
44
45
46
47
48
下一页
按字母分类:
A
B
C
D
E
F
G
H
I
J
K
L
M
N
O
P
Q
R
S
T
U
V
W
X
Y
Z
其他